clear front indicators

i have been told that you can get clear front indicators off a JDM camry or something like that. if anyone has the part no. then that would be gr8 or even a VIN no. would help too. dose anyone know if side indicators are avalible in clear from a toyota dealer? again part no. or VIN no. would be gr8.

They're off a USDM Camry, IIRC. The side indicators are not available in clear from a Toyota dealer, however. Post in the Lithia Toyota section, Aaron should be able to get you a price on them

FYI i got a set of the US ones and IMO it is the best mod i have done to my car, it just makes it look so much nicer. When doing this you will need new globes and i would advise getting globes that look clear but flash orange.
